Tibetan and Tyvan Throat Signing in the View of the Resonance Theory of Voice Production |
Vladimir P. Morozov
The work deals with the scientific basis of the art of throat signing («dual sound»), traditional for some peoples in Central Asia. Computer analysis shows that high flute sounds making up the throat-signing melody are actually overtones of the simultaneously produced lower bass sound. The singer extracts them from the lower tone using his proficient control over the resonance characteristics of his vocal apparatus involving both true and false vocal folds (cords). The survey also provides comparative analysis of throat and academic singing in the light of the resonance theory. Key words: throat singing, overtone singing, resonance theory of singing.
